Frequently Asked Questions about Jupiter
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jupiter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jupiter ranges from $1,445 to $3,420 with an average monthly rent of $2,291.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jupiter c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jupiter range from $1,125 to $4,403.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,779.
How expensive are Jupiter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 33 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jupiter on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,225 to $6,178 - averaging $3,348 for the location.
